0

嘿,我知道还有其他类似的问题,但我对如何以我想要的方式做到这一点感到困惑。我想运行我的程序,该程序基本上对给定的输入值执行某些操作,然后将执行此操作所需的时间(以毫秒为单位)输出到文本文件。我想对从 10,000 开始并以 10,000 递增直到 200,000 的值执行此操作,并将该值输出到 TXT 文件。像这样

for (int i = 10000; i < 200000; i+=10000){
     print i
     java Program i > results.txt
}

所以输出打印到文本文件将是这样的:

10000    30ms
20000    56ms
30000    75ms
etc      etc

任何帮助将不胜感激,在此先感谢

4

1 回答 1

0

我想,你的意思是:

@echo off
(for /l %%i in (10000,10000,200000) do "my Java program" %%i)>"results.txt"
于 2013-04-07T04:41:31.423 回答